# HG changeset patch # User Glenn Morris # Date 1196310547 0 # Node ID be7be23ea4b91927615e12c99b097e1b6d4a080d # Parent 4a5a63e12e5a96302e43124f2ad898bd37364366 (sasl-find-mechanism, sasl-mechanism-name) (sasl-make-client, sasl-next-step, sasl-step-data) (sasl-step-set-data): Declare as functions. diff -r 4a5a63e12e5a -r be7be23ea4b9 lisp/net/imap.el --- a/lisp/net/imap.el Thu Nov 29 04:28:28 2007 +0000 +++ b/lisp/net/imap.el Thu Nov 29 04:29:07 2007 +0000 @@ -966,6 +966,13 @@ (imap-capability nil buffer)) mecs)) +(declare-function sasl-find-mechanism "sasl" (mechanism)) +(declare-function sasl-mechanism-name "sasl" (mechanism)) +(declare-function sasl-make-client "sasl" (mechanism name service server)) +(declare-function sasl-next-step "sasl" (client step)) +(declare-function sasl-step-data "sasl" (step)) +(declare-function sasl-step-set-data "sasl" (step data)) + (defun imap-sasl-auth-p (buffer) (and (condition-case () (require 'sasl)